Across TCGA cell cohorts, TSPAN2 mutation is significantly associated with the RNA expression of many other genes, with 22 significant associations in total. LARGE_INTESTINE sh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ible TSPAN2-associated genes across cancer lineages are CRYBA1, MSGN1, and ARMC3. Each is linked with TSPAN2 in more than 1 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both TSPAN2-to-partner and partner-to-TSPAN2 results are reported.
